Organizers of the Pemberton Music Festival have announced they are cancelling the 2017 edition. This comes as a blow, as the festival had already had scheduled dates, and a lineup that included Chance The Rapper, Muse and A Tribe Called Quest.

As a final fuck-you to fans to thank them for their support, Pemberton won’t be issuing automatic refunds, so if you want your money back, you’re going to have to work for it. According to the legal notice posted on their website:

Unfortunately there are no automatic refunds from PMF. As PMF is now in bankruptcy, it has no ability to provide refunds for tickets purchased. However ticketholders may file a proof of claim form as an unsecured creditor with EYI in accordance with the claims process. Proof of claim forms will be mailed to known PMF creditors in due course and made available on the Trustee’s website. A determination of recovery, if any, on the claims of ticket holders from the estate will not be known for several weeks. The Trustee will provide an update to creditors in due course.
